The movie of, "White Christmas' (excuse me, "Irving Berlin's "White Christmas") was pretty lame compared to "Irving Berlin's Holiday Inn."  Yes, the movie of "White Christmas" has its moments, but you have to wade through an awful lot of mediocrity.  Rosemary Clooney is a delight as is Mary Wickes and Dean Jagger.  George Chakiris is good, too.  But one watches it for the occasional moments of joy.

I have just the opposite reaction. Though the music is great in HOLIDAY INN, I find the love triangle tedious in the extreme. I find WHITE CHRISTMAS pure pleasure from beginning to end, even those numbers Charles Pogue seems to disdain so frequently in these here parts.

As for Irving Berlin's White Christmas...

I loved it when I saw it in the rehearsal room last year.  Seeing it in a very stripped down state - no sets, no costumes, no make-up, no orchestra (just piano), really brought the show "Home".  Just actors, people telling a story.  They had also tweaked the opening scene for last year's full-scale productions in Detroit and Boston which helped the proceedings out.  And I think there were some more tweaks for this year's Broadway incarnation. For better or for worse.  -But, then again, the past three years were more or less "previews".  ;)
